35th Israel Film Festival Named Best Print Advertising North America

 

The Israel Film Festival in Los Angeles has been selected by the World Trailer Awards as the winner of the North American Best Print Advertising Campaign for its poster artwork for the 35th festival edition in 2022.  The annual awards program honors the world’s best creative entertainment marketing representing excellence in film, television (broadcast and cable), streaming and games.  The design of IFF poster was created by Daniel Bishop and Paul Hoegh-Guldberg of InSync PLUS in conjunction with Meir Fenigstein, the founder/executive director of the Festival.

“There were many excellent print campaigns created across the board,” noted Fenigstein.  “Our campaign, created by Insync PLUS, helps us continue to celebrate the 36-year journey of our extraordinary film festival.  What began as a modest celebration of the emerging Israeli cinema to its current recognition as a global powerhouse, we have continued to bring the vision of the IFF to the world.”

The competition includes projects from Africa, Asia, Asia Pacific, Europe, Latin America, Middle East & North Africa, and North America from trailers and posters to sizzles and campaigns repping social media and out-of-home.  Each regional group winner advances to the final round of voting by a panel of senior executives from production, distribution, broadcast and streaming alongside creative directors and industry opinion leaders.  The global winners will be announced February 25 in a ceremony at the Tivoli Marina Vilamoura resort in Algarve, Portugal.

“The World Trailer Awards are all about shining the spotlight on entertainment marketers and creatives across the globe,” said World Trailer Awards global director Tim Cole. “We are delighted to have seen a full and diverse range of entries from independent and major players, across all territories this year, with some exceptional work being submitted.”

The 36th Israel Film Festival in Los Angeles will take November 8th – 19th, 2023.  www.israelfilmfestival.com
